Meet the Resource Manager
April Robinson is the Student Resource Manager at Nashville State Community College. As the Student Resource Manager, she works with you to identify social, emotional, or academic challenges and develop strategies that will aid in your classroom performance. April serves as a support link between students, faculty, and staff, to support your academic success. She collaborates with community partners, as an educator and advocate for Nashville State students like you!
